Start Your Day Right: White Coffee at Sin Yoon Loong

Before diving into the main course, how about starting your day with a cup of authentic Ipoh white coffee? 🧋 Sin Yoon Loong, a historic coffee shop established in 1938, is the birthplace of Ipoh white coffee. The coffee here is roasted without sugar, giving it a unique, smooth flavor. Pair it with some crispy toast or egg rolls, and you’ve got yourself a perfect morning pick-me-up. ☀️

Main Course: Nasi Lemak at Restoran Melayu

For a hearty and satisfying lunch, head over to Restoran Melayu for their mouth-watering Nasi Lemak. 🍚 This coconut rice dish is served with a side of spicy sambal, peanuts, cucumber slices, and sometimes a hard-boiled egg or fried chicken. The combination of flavors is simply divine, and it’s a must-try when you’re in Ipoh. 🌶️

Sweet Endings: Kuih Bahulu at Kedai Kopi Tai Wah

No meal is complete without a sweet treat, and in Ipoh, you can’t go wrong with Kuih Bahulu. 🍰 These tiny, sponge-like cakes are a specialty at Kedai Kopi Tai Wah. Light and fluffy, they come in various flavors such as pandan and chocolate. Enjoy them with a cup of local tea or coffee for a delightful dessert experience. 🍵
